Icon106 On the Cover of Rolling Stone

Comment: Dr. Hook and the Medcine Show produced a song years ago named "On
the Cover of the Rolling Stone" The song is about how they have done
everything but get their faces on the cover of the Rolling Stone magazine.
In the song Dr. Hook proclaims he will send 5 copies to his mother if it
happens.

After this song came out, They were placed upon the cover of the Rolling
Stone. There has beena rumor that the Rolling Stone sent 5 copies to
everybody's surviving mother. True ot not? (makes for a cute story but
then I guess of lot of things you hear are cute but not true.)
